.login-area{
margin: auto;
width: 510px;
margin-top: 10%;
}
#login-area .logo{ 
text-align: center;
}
#login-area .bg-div{ 
background: url(bg.png) no-repeat;
}
#login-area .bg-div  .main-panel{
height: 158px;
}
#login-area .bg-div  .username{
position: relative;
top: 31px;
left: 23px;
width: 299px;
}
#login-area .bg-div  .password{
position: relative;
top: 56px;
left: 23px;
width: 299px;
}
#login-area .bg-div  .password #password,#login-area .bg-div  .username #username,#changePassword #password,#changePassword #confirmPassword{
width: 239px;
height: 24px;
color: #000;
border: 0;
float: right;
padding-left: 10px;
-moz-box-shadow:    inset 1px 1px 4px rgba(0,0,0,0.6);
-webkit-box-shadow: inset 1px 1px 4px rgba(0,0,0,0.6);
box-shadow:         inset 1px 1px 4px rgba(0,0,0,0.6);
-webkit-border-radius: 0;
-moz-border-radius: 0;
border-radius: 0;
}
#login-area .login-form-content{
-moz-box-shadow:    1px 1px 4px rgba(0,0,0,0.6);
-webkit-box-shadow: 1px 1px 4px rgba(0,0,0,0.6);
box-shadow:         1px 1px 4px rgba(0,0,0,0.6);
}
#login-area .bg-div  .main-panel img{
margin-right: 10px;
}
#page,#login-area .bg-div  .password #password,#login-area .bg-div  .username #username,#changePassword #password,#changePassword #confirmPassword {
background: #ddecf0;
}
html,body{
width: 100%;
height: 100%;
background: #ddecf0;
}
input[placeholder], [placeholder], *[placeholder] {
   color:#000 !important;
}
#login-area .bg-div .span9.main-panel{
	width: 389px;
	margin-left: 0px;
}
#login-area .bg-div .span3.main-panel{
	width: 121px;
	margin-left: 0px;
}
#login-area .forgotpass,#login-area .backButtonBox{
	margin: 5px 0 ;
	font-family: 'Andika', sans-serif;
}
h4 {
font-family: 'Andika', sans-serif;
text-rendering: auto;
}
#login-area .bg-div .span3.main-panel button{
background: url(button.png) no-repeat;
width: 100%;
height: 100%;
padding: 0;
border: 0;
-webkit-border-radius: 0;
-moz-border-radius: 0;
border-radius: 0;
font-size: 0;
}
.nomargin{
margin: 0!important;
}
#forgotpass,#backButton{
color: #000;
}
.logo img{
	max-height: 150px;
	max-width: 510px;
}
#login-area .bg-div  #changePassword .username{
top: 30px;
left: 19px;
}
#login-area .bg-div  #changePassword .password{
top: 58px;
left: 19px;
}